Bruno Fernandes is 'too passionate' and 'loses CONTROL', claims Ole Gunnar Solskjaer - as he hails Harry Maguire as the 'leader' he chose above Man United's problematic new captain

Ole Gunnar Solskjaer has branded Bruno Fernandes as 'too passionate' and claims he 'loses control' - before heaping praise on Harry Maguire.

He sees 'captain qualities' in Fernandes - unlike many of the divisive midfielder's critics - but sees Maguire as the greater 'leader'.

Solskjaer signed Maguire for £80million in the summer of 2019 and installed him as skipper within six months, but the armband was whisked away and passed to Fernandes in 2023 under Erik ten Hag.

'I knew Bruno Fernandes had captain qualities when I was manager at Manchester United,' Solskjaer told the Stick to Football podcast, brought to you by Sky Bet.
